I've never used them but I'm thinking about taking one from home from the Portland airport (about 100 miles) because of the way the shuttle schedule lines up. Problem is there doesn't seem to be any way to talk to a human being to find out things like fares or making sure that the vehicle that shows has enough space for my wife and I plus our luggage. Help please.

The app will show you the fare.

I've used Uber and Lyft a ton of times. Best thing going when you need a ride in a hurry.

You can also choose a larger vehicle if you think a regular car won't be enough for you, your wife and your luggage. It's all there on the app. (Larger vehicles will increase the fare most likely)

You can also tip your driver from the app after they drop you off. No cash needed (although you will need to register a credit card with the Uber app).
